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ll begin by assessing the damage and containing the affected area to prevent further water damage.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to extract water and prevent further moisture from entering the area.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. This may involve using submersible pumps, wet vacuums, or other equipment to remove standing water.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water has been extracted,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area. This may involve using air movers, dehumidifiers, and other equipment to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. This may involve using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ove dirt, debris, and other contaminants.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, we’ll work with you to restore and repair your home to its original condition. This may involve repairing dam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, as well as replacing any damaged materials.

Residential Water Removal Cost in Linthicum, MD
The cost of Residential Water Removal in Linthicum, MD can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of cleaning solutions needed |
| Restoration and rep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area and type of repairs needed |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specific needs of your home. We offer free estimates and will work with you to develop a customized plan to meet your needs and budget.
